The Real Online Bingo Player
Bingo is seen as socially acceptable even though it's technically gambling. From
the point of view of many players it isn't seen as gambling at all but rather as
more of a social gathering online that just happens to have bingo as the
catalyst for a common interest.
Our latest information is telling us that the online bingo player is
predominately female, accounting for 4 in every 5 players with an age range of
between 18 and 40.
While many men frequent bars on their way home from work, it appears that young
female professionals are getting home, logging onto their favorite bingo site
and pouring themselves a glass of wine to spend the evening chatting and playing
with online friends.

Market Size
"Nearly 3 million people played bingo on Parlay-powered websites in 2005.
The number is a significant 53% increase over 2004."
Parlay Group
As Parlay software makes up an astounding 40% of all online bingo sites it can
be surmised that there are potentially 7.5 Million online bingo players.
Evidence suggests that there is a strong relationship between offline and online
players; with many of our players participating in both forms of the game.
It is estimated that over $24 billion is spent at land-based bingo halls in the
United States every single year. Therefore, it's not difficult to see the
enormous potential in the online version of the game.

Questions and Answers
Q. Should I have a dedicated bingo site or add a bingo section to my existing
casino, sportsbook or poker site?
A. There is no hard and fast rule on this one but you will most likely only see
a small amount of cross over between your existing website visitors and those
wanting to play bingo. RevenueGiants.com has successful affiliates that swing
both ways. The general consensus is that if you already have a successful casino
portal, for example, there is no harm in adding a specific bingo section. When
you start a stand-alone bingo site, you can use your well-established sites to
push traffic to it, taking advantage of the SEO work you've done and resulting
page rank.
Q.What signup to real player ratio can I expect?
A. This is a question that is often asked of any type of online gambling
affiliation. The answer will always be the same, in that it will come down to
where you're getting your traffic from and what type of promotions you are
running. As an example if you are promoting "No Deposit Bonuses" you
may see high signups but very few real players. I'm not saying this is wrong; in
fact one of our largest affiliates uses this to great effect as they have the
volumes of traffic required to make this approach a success. My suggestion is to
work hard on your Search Engine Optimization, find a number of niche terms and
build on the ones you have success with.
Q.What is the average deposit of a bingo player?
A. The average single deposit of our players is around $50. Given that the
minimum deposit amount is $25, this seems a little high to some people. Our
marketing team works hard to ensure that we're getting the maximum spend out of
your players. This is done by running promotions such as where the more a player
deposits, the higher their percentage of bonus.
Q.Do bingo players cash out more than a casino player?
A.It is true that more cashouts come from bingo sites than casino sites in terms
of numbers, but these are generally smaller in terms of the dollar amount.
Research has shown that even the smallest of cashouts will result in an
increased sense of loyalty toward a site and no doubt, we've seen players come
back time and time again after a cashout as small as $50.

Q.What other games do bingo players play?
A. Given that players can play other games while playing bingo, slots and video
poker are very popular. Research has shown that, in general, bingo players love
slots. If players you send fit into this category, you can expect some big
boosts to your commission payments.
